Output d9b45c6dba30b23ece55b45d4a21583d77244b4a9677682f77d7723292151643:2

value
5362866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ac294a72ce9ad20a82b635338cf3c03eaaa48d OP_EQUAL
address
33rBhw1zYKBLSySxUP4o7HuFH6QdCgt73u
transaction
d9b45c6dba30b23ece55b45d4a21583d77244b4a9677682f77d7723292151643
confirmations
294307
spent
true